Hardrock Concrete Company is a quality concrete provider in the Turks and Caicos Islands, which has an estimated population of 38,000 people. We are a subsidiary of Building Materials Ltd, Do it Center which has been the country’s top hardware and building material provider for the past 35 years.

 JOB DESCRIPTION

 

Job Title:                     Concrete Plant Manager

 Reports to:                   President, Vice President 

Work closely with:       Quality Control Manager, General Staff 

Job Summary

The Concrete Plant Manager has management and budgetary responsibilities for all operations at the plant level. The Manager will manage all human and technical resources to meet company financial objectives. 

Specific Essential Duties and Responsibilities

 

  1. Responsible for all aspects of plant safety.
  2. Direct activities by specifying, requesting, and integrating technological, process, and human resources to meet output objectives while maximizing gross margin.
  3. Ensures regulatory and environmental compliance.
  4. Enforces the wearing of appropriate safety equipment in the plant and while on jobsite at all times.
  5. Interacts with other departments to stay current on business requirements; plan and coordinate activities to support business requirements and financial objectives.
  6. Development and management of intellectual capital through training and coaching.
  7. Serve on special-named projects or teams as requested and needed based on expertise.
  8. Implement and maintain inventory controls.
  9. Supervise the maintenance of property and equipment. Responsible for overall housekeeping including the plant, batch office, and driver and equipment appearance.
  10. Coordinates monthly plant and truck inspections.
  11. Responsible for the daily monitoring and validation of employee time records.
  12. Reviews, daily, a pre-shift inspection checklist to ensure equipment is functioning properly. 
  13. Utilize the resources efficiently to achieve maximum production andprofitability.
  14. Create new industrial relationships in the local market and generate sales.
  15. Responsible for production and operations.
  16. Maintain and evaluate the plant and equipmentmaintenance schedule.
  17. Coordinate with consultants and contractors.
